Technical Field

[0001] This application relates to the field of scraping and grinding technology, specifically a composite scraping and grinding surface device. Background Technology

[0002] Composite squeegee usually refers to squeegee products with multiple properties or made of multiple materials. Surface grinding of composite squeegee is an important process for fine processing of composite squeegee, thereby removing surface defects, unevenness and wear marks caused during the production process, ensuring full contact between the squeegee and the surface to be coated or printed, and making the coating of glue or ink more uniform.

[0003] For example, patent CN204135864U discloses a scraper grinding machine, including a frame, slide rail, mounting base, grinding wheel, scraper clamping component, and drive device. This allows for the grinding of the scraper to break down and smooth the adhesive on it.

[0004] In the aforementioned patents, although the squeegee surface is ground, the resulting adhesive dust falls and adheres to surfaces such as equipment, workbenches, and floors around the grinder, making cleaning difficult. Furthermore, if the dust is not cleaned promptly, it may re-adhere to the squeegee surface, causing unevenness or granular defects and affecting the contact between the squeegee and the coated or printed surface. Therefore, a composite squeegee surface grinding device is needed to solve these problems.

[0025] like Figures 1-5As shown, this application provides a composite scraping surface grinding device, including a bracket 1, a support plate 11 fixedly mounted on the bracket 1, and a grinding assembly 2 mounted on the support plate 11. The grinding assembly 2 includes a drive source 21 fixedly mounted on the support plate 11. The drive source 21 can be a motor, and a lead screw 22 is fixedly mounted on the output end of the drive source 21. One end of the lead screw 22 is connected to one end of the support plate 11 by a bearing. The lead screw 22 is adapted to rotate with the output end of the drive source 21.

[0026] Furthermore, a movable sleeve 23 is connected to the lead screw 22 for transmission, and two sets of straight rods 24 are connected between the inner walls of the support plate 11. The straight rods 24 movably pass through the movable sleeve 23, and the movable sleeve 23 is adapted to move linearly on the straight rods 24 as the lead screw 22 rotates.

[0027] Furthermore, a mounting base 25 is fixedly installed on the movable sleeve 23, and a drive motor 26 is fixedly installed on the mounting base 25. At the same time, a grinding wheel 27 is fixedly installed at the output end of the drive motor 26. The grinding wheel 27 is suitable for rotating with the output end of the drive motor 26 to polish the glue scraping surface. The mounting base 25 is suitable for moving synchronously with the movement of the movable sleeve 23 to polish different positions of the glue scraping surface.

[0028] A clamping assembly 3 is installed between the inner walls of the support plate 11. The clamping assembly 3 includes a fixing rod 31 fixedly installed between the inner walls of the support plate 11, and two sets of screws 33 are fixedly installed through the fixing rod 31. A clamping rod 32 is sleeved on the two sets of screws 33, and a first nut 34 is threaded to one end of the screw 33.

[0029] This allows the scraper to be placed between the clamping rod 32 and the fixing rod 31, and the clamping rod 32 to be clamped by pushing it closer to the fixing rod 31. It is then fixed by the spiral first nut 34, which can clamp the scraper tightly.

[0030] Furthermore, an L-shaped plate 35 is fixedly installed at the bottom of the fixed rod 31, and a bolt 36 is threadedly connected to the L-shaped plate 35. One end of the bolt 36 includes a support portion, and the bolt 36 is adapted to rotate so that the support portion gradually approaches the bottom surface of the scraper to support the scraper.

[0031] Meanwhile, two sets of collection components 4 are installed on the mounting base 25. The collection components 4 are used to collect the glue dust caused by scraping and polishing. The collection components 4 include a first clamping ring 41 fixedly installed on the mounting base 25, and a second clamping ring 42 is hinged on the first clamping ring 41. The first clamping ring 41 includes a movable part 44, and a hinge rod 45 is movably connected to the movable part 44.

[0032] Furthermore, the second clamping ring 42 includes a notch 43, and the hinge rod 45 is adapted to rotate along the axis of the movable part 44 to engage in the notch 43. At the same time, a second nut 46 is threaded onto the hinge rod 45. The second nut 46 is adapted to fix the position of the hinge rod 45 when it is engaged in the notch 43.

[0033] A fan 47 is provided between the second clamping ring 42 and the first clamping ring 41. The fan 47 is suitable for collecting the glue dust generated during the scraping and polishing process. A hose 48 is connected to one end of the fan 47. A dust collection box 49 is fixedly installed on the support plate 11. The hose 48 is connected to the upper surface of the dust collection box 49. Positioning plates 410 are fixedly installed on both sides of the inner wall of the dust collection box 49. Sponge plates 411 are placed on the two sets of positioning plates 410.

[0034] When in use, the sponge board 411 can be wetted, so that the adhesive dust collected by the fan 47 enters the dust collection box 49 through the hose 48 and adheres to the sponge board 411.

[0035] A mounting rod 412 is fixedly mounted on the mounting base 25, and a threaded rod 413 is threadedly connected to the mounting rod 412. A cleaning brush 415 is fixedly mounted on one end of the threaded rod 413. The threaded rod 413 is suitable for rotation so that the cleaning brush 415 gradually approaches the scraping surface. As the grinding assembly 2 moves, the cleaning brush 415 can simultaneously clean and scrape the adhesive dust attached to the scraping surface.

[0036] Furthermore, a rotating rod 414 is fixedly installed at one end of the threaded rod 413. The rotating rod 414 facilitates the rotation of the threaded rod 413 to change the distance between the cleaning brush 415 and the scraper, adapting to scrapers of different thicknesses.

[0037] In summary: During grinding, the scraper is first placed between the clamping rod 32 and the fixing rod 31, simultaneously on the two sets of support parts. The clamping rod 32 is pushed closer to the fixing rod 31, so that the scraper is clamped between the two. Then, the first nut 34 at one end of the screw 33 is tightened to achieve tight clamping and fixation of the scraper, while also providing support for the scraper, ensuring that the scraper is in a stable and suitable position during the grinding process.

[0038] When the motor 21, which serves as the drive source, is started, the output end of the motor rotates, causing the lead screw 22 to rotate accordingly. Since one end of the lead screw 22 is connected to the bearing of the support plate 11, and the movable sleeve 23 is connected to the lead screw 22, and the movable sleeve 23 is movably inserted through the two sets of straight rods 24 between the inner walls of the support plate 11, the rotation of the lead screw 22 will cause the movable sleeve 23 to move linearly along the straight rods 24, thereby converting the rotational motion of the motor into the linear motion of the movable sleeve 23. The mounting base 25, which is fixedly installed on the movable sleeve 23, will move synchronously with the movable sleeve 23, and the drive motor 26 on the mounting base 25 will drive the grinding wheel 27, which is fixed at its output end, to rotate. Thus, with the movement of the mounting base 25 and the rotation of the grinding wheel 27, the grinding wheel 27 can perform grinding operations on different positions of the placed scraping surface.

[0039] Meanwhile, when the fan 47 is damaged after long-term use, the first clamping ring 41 and the second clamping ring 42 are engaged and connected by the hinge rod 45, and the second nut 46 on the hinge rod 45 is tightened to fix its position, so that the fan 47 is fixedly installed between the two, so as to facilitate the disassembly of the fan 47.

[0040] Furthermore, when the grinding and scraping of adhesive generates adhesive dust, the fan 47 is started to collect the adhesive dust. The collected adhesive dust is transported to the dust collection box 49 through the hose 48 connected to the fan 47. Since the positioning plates 410 are fixedly installed on both sides of the inner wall of the dust collection box 49, and the positioning plates 410 are placed with a wettable sponge plate 411, the adhesive dust will adhere to the sponge plate 411 after entering the dust collection box 49, thereby achieving adhesive dust collection.

[0041] The threaded rod 413 on the synchronous rotating mounting rod 412 is rotated. The rotating rod 414 fixed at one end of the threaded rod 413 facilitates the rotation, allowing the cleaning brush 415 at one end of the threaded rod 413 to gradually approach the scraping surface. By adjustment, it can be adapted to scraping different thicknesses of adhesive. After determining the appropriate distance, the cleaning work is ready.

[0042] As the grinding component 2 moves the mounting base 25, the cleaning brush 415 fixed on the mounting base 25 moves synchronously, thereby cleaning and scraping the adhesive dust attached to the adhesive surface, helping to improve the cleanliness of the adhesive surface and preventing adhesive dust from affecting the grinding effect and subsequent use.
